Physical Activity
Lunchtime Leagues – we run various lunchtime leagues throughout the school year. Teams are made up of boys and girls from different classes and matches are played during lunchtime. These sports focus on Gaelic football and Soccer.
Playground Leaders – pupils from 2nd up to 6th class and those on the Active School committee are the Playground Leaders. They have special hi-viz vests they can wear on the yard. They have many jobs including distributing and collecting P.E equipment at break times. Making sure PE equipment is back in the correct place in the PE store room. Being line leaders. We hope to train older classes to play games with the infant classes.
Active School Walkway – We use the pitch or around the school building as a walkway. We are also hoping to add to the signage from Active Flag to create a more comprehensive and educational walkway where teachers can use it for various teaching opportunities.
Active Breaks – All classes take part in active breaks throughout the school day. This includes Go-Noodle, Bizzy Breaks and a variety of classroom movement ideas. On a wet day, if pupils cannot go outside at break time, extra time will be given to movement breaks in the classroom. We participated in the Active Break Challenge in November and December.
Active Homework - As a school we believe that active homework is just as important as written and academic homework. Therefore, this year we are pledging to give active homework during our Active School Week. We encourage all of the family to get involved with their children and make exercising fun for all.
Run around Ireland Challenge – this year we will be trying out the Run around Ireland challenge. Each class chooses various Irish landmarks to ‘run’ to e.g. Armagh Planetarium.
Themed Fitness Challenges – Throughout the year we engage in fun challenging activities at Halloween, Christmas, Easter etc. For example at Christmas time we do the Santa Walk, Saint Patrick’s Day parade and so much more!
